Mango Lassi Recipe
This cooling drink is popular in India. It can be made with a variety of fruit (or no fruit at all), but always contains yogurt and water. This version also contains cardamom. American versions are often sweeter than their Indian counterparts. We chose to go the less sweet route here.
What to buy:
Look for organic, plain whole-milk yogurt. Most organic brands labeled “cream on top” are more fluid because they contain fewer stabilizers.
- 3/4 cup medium-dice mango
- 3/4 cup plain whole-milk yogurt
- 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
- 1 tablespoon water
- 1 teaspoon freshly squeezed lime juice
- 1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
- Pinch fine salt
- Ice
- Combine all ingredients except ice in a blender and process until smooth, about 30 seconds.
- Pour into tall glasses filled with ice and serve.
